Position Summary

The Performance and Compliance Lead is responsible for overseeing operational performance standards across all divisions and ensuring company-wide compliance with contractual, regulatory, and internal requirements. This role acts as a centralized point of accountability to monitor, measure, and improve execution across field operations, subcontractor activities, and administrative procedures.

Key Responsibilities

Performance Oversight

Track and analyze KPIs for job site performance, equipment utilization, labor efficiency, and schedule adherence

Collaborate with project managers and division heads to identify underperformance and implement corrective action plans

Lead periodic performance reviews with department leaders and ownership

Compliance Management

Ensure adherence to all contractual requirements, safety protocols, environmental regulations, and company SOPs

Monitor subcontractor and vendor compliance with project specifications, licensing, and insurance requirements

Assist with internal audits and documentation control for public bids and regulatory filings

Process Development

Create and maintain performance dashboards, checklists, and audit tools to standardize compliance checks

Support the rollout of new operational systems, policies, or training designed to enhance efficiency and risk management

Recommend and enforce corrective actions when gaps are identified

Reporting & Communication

Serve as liaison between field operations and executive leadership for performance and compliance matters

Maintain clear, timely reports for leadership review on active project compliance status and key risk indicators

Support internal investigations, incident reviews, or third-party audits
